## Runbook: Extracting the User Module from Harborline

New folks: the user module is being carved out of the Harborline monolith into the Wrenkey service. During migration, both codepaths run behind a routing flag; never toggle it without checking replication lag on the accounts table. Each extraction step is tied to a specific deploy, identified by the token below.

pipeline stamp: htk4_66df

# Service Accounts: String Extraction

The `extract-i18n` script pulls translatable strings from all Bramblewick repos and pushes them to the Glossa service. It runs under the `i18n-extractor` service account. Do not run it under your personal account; Glossa rate-limits individual users aggressively. The account has write access to the staging catalog only. Set the token in your shell before invoking the script. The current staging token is below.

API key for kahap-kafog: zpat15_6qzxZ7YR8aDwjmp

Handover Note — Capital Budget Request, Strellan Group

To the sales leads, via incoming director Omar Veshti: the pending request covers demo equipment for the Callowmere showroom and two field vehicles. Figures were validated against last year's utilisation data and trimmed by 8%. Approval is expected at the next steering session; hold commitments until then. The reasoning behind the sizing appears immediately below.

board note of tagug-hahag: Praionax Logistics is in early talks to buy Julaxek Group for about $36.3 million. The Julmir launch date is March 1, and nothing goes to the press before then.